Riverfront Aurora Home w/ Deck & Private Pier!

Your southern East Coast escape begins here! With its well-appointed interior and waterfront location on the Pamlico River, this 3-bedroom, 2-bath home provides an idyllic haven for enjoying aquatic activities and spending quality time with your crew. Sip your morning coffee on the screened porch, cruise around in the canoe, and fish or sunbathe on the large pier. When you're ready to venture out, head to the Aurora Ferry Terminal for a scenic boat ride to Bayview. An unforgettable stay awaits!

-- THE LOCATION --

PAMLICO RIVER (on-site): Striped bass & speckled trout fishing, crabbing (fishing license required), paddleboarding, canoeing, sunset viewing
ON THE WATER: Aurora Wildlife Ramp (12 miles), Bath Harbor Marina (13 miles), Potters Marine (13 miles), Campbell Creek Wildlife Boat Ramp (21 miles)
AREA HIGHLIGHTS: Aurora Ferry Terminal (3 miles), Bayview Ferry (7 miles), Aurora Fossil Museum (12 miles), North Carolina Historic Bath (13 miles), Tryon Palace (38 miles), Birthplace of Pepsi Cola (39 miles), North Carolina Estuarium (39 miles), New Bern Civil War Battlefield Park (41 miles)
AIRPORT: Coastal Carolina Regional Airport (39 miles)

Excellent Getaway at The Point!

The house and property were absolutely beautiful - exactly the way it was portrayed online. I like to make breakfast on our family trips and the kitchen was fully equpped imo. The only thing missing was drinking water but luckliy we brought a case of bottled water. The house is in remote location in a quiet neighborhood. It's a perfect getaway from city life. We were 5 mintues from the Aurora Ferry. We took advantage of that and got to see Bath, Bellhaven and Washington across the Pamlico River. We visited the Fossil Museum and came home with a few shark teeth that we dug up from the lot. I recommend cooling down at the Blue Crab Boutique after digging in the hot sun. The ice cream there is delicious and it is also a gift shop with an adorable reading nook. The sweet woman who owns it did an amazing job removating the building. We got some seafood at Frank and Shirleys and took it back to the house to eat and watch TV. It was the best sleep I've had at a VRBO location. The pier was my kids' favorite part about the property.
